            Essentially, Truss’ vision was to put more money into the pockets of the highest earners to encourage more investment and growth. The Tories have been fixated for years on turning the UK into a low tax, no red tape, high investment hub.

            She was doing that at a time when the Central Bank was trying to take money out of the economy in response to soaring energy costs.

            Mortgage lenders feared the BOE would mean interest rates would shoot up for borrowing and lenders pulled their normal rates.
